Former Falcon Curtis Lofton now a true ‘Who Dat’
METAIRIE — He was a card-carrying Dirty Bird who often spoke about hoping to play his entire career in Atlanta.
But now, middle linebacker Curtis Lofton is a treasured member of the Who Dat Nation. “I get that all the time,” said Lofton, who in March became the Saints’ first impact free agent signee from the Falcons since wide receiver Michael Haynes 18 years ago. “People will say, ‘I hated you, Curtis. But now that you’re a Who Dat, we love you and are happy to have you part of this team.’ ” Proof again, as Jerry Seinfeld said, we root for the laundry. But it’s not just a fan thing. “When Curtis was with Atlanta, we never spoke a word to each other,” said teammate Jonathan Vilma, whose injury and suspension status was a major factor in the Saints’ hot pursuit of Lofton. “We never felt the need to talk to guys from that team. “But he’s a great teammate.
